Q: Is it possible to divorce my husband in the US if we were married in Europe? We are green card holders for 3 years.

A: If you have lived in New Jersey for more than 1 year, NJ can have jurisdiction over your divorce. My suggestion is to sit down with a divorce lawyer and discuss whether NJ is the best place for the divorce to take place or whether there are other options available to you.

A: It is your legal residency that determines where you can file for divorce, so the fact that you were married in Europe is irrelevant to obtaining a divorce in New Jersey. You need to retain an experienced matrimonial attorney.
